About This Item
Middletown: Wesleyan University Press, 1967. First Edition. Hardcover. Very Good. Inscribed by Dickey on the front endpaper. Very Good, lacking the jacket. Green cloth, bumped at the corners and rubbed at the top edge, with a dark green ink panel and silver gilt lettering on the spine. Square, bound with some reading wear, clean internally.
